Output 907ad4bc4a5e43d434e137fdd7a6058a2079b52f423293c329dfa8c79855dc6d:29

value
63143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05e87c6ebc9adace3f68d5d174f47941cccf412 OP_EQUAL
address
3N9NXbjUat3ySK2UurEWUR4kTKbuPjRqAA
transaction
907ad4bc4a5e43d434e137fdd7a6058a2079b52f423293c329dfa8c79855dc6d
confirmations
263701
spent
true